46% of Steamboat Canyon households have an internet connection despite having 94.93% availability. 21% of households have fiber, cable, or DSL, 9% have satellite, 0% are still on dial-up, and 2% of households have internet but don’t pay for a subscription because it’s subsidized by the Affordable Connectivity Program.
As you can see in the table above, while 21% of households have a broadband connection such as fiber, cable or DSL available to their home, 22% subscribe to it. A very low number of Steamboat Canyon residents are taking advantage of the available internet infrastructure.

How Much Speed does a Steamboat Canyon Household Need?
Higher speed is typically preferred, but that comes at a higher price. The average size of a household in Steamboat Canyon is 3.2, which is larger than the Arizona average of 2.7 and larger than the national average of 2.7. Steamboat Canyon's average household income is $24,322 which is much lower than the Arizona average of $88,470 and much lower than the national average of $90,606. Homes with more people living in them and with lower incomes tend to indicate a fairly average device usage pattern.
Steamboat Canyon also has 14% of its population enrolled in school between the 6th grade and college level, this is lower than the Arizona average of 16%. Additionally, 8% of residents work from home, which is lower than the 17% of residents in Arizona who work from home. This and other factors you can see above show us that the community of Steamboat Canyon has a very low need for internet connectivity and speeds.
Compared to the rest of the country, Steamboat Canyon households are much more technology-disengaged. 56% of households have some sort of computing device, 42% have desktops or laptops in the home, and 52% have smartphones. Which DSL Internet Providers are Available in Steamboat Canyon?
Frontier DSL in Steamboat Canyon, AZ
Frontier Communications offers DSL service to 10.3% of Steamboat Canyon homes. Across the city, Frontier DSL is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 115 Mbps
Which Fixed Wireless and LTE Internet Providers are Available in Steamboat Canyon?
Choice Fixed Wireless in Steamboat Canyon, AZ
Choice Wireless offers Fixed Wireless service to 94.9% of Steamboat Canyon homes. Across the city, Choice Fixed Wireless is the only type of service available from the company, with speeds up to 37 Mbps, with speeds from 25 Mpbs up to 200 Mbps depending on the address. Upload speeds differ from download speeds, and are as low 3.0 and as high as 25, with an average of 5.1 Mbps throughout the city.
